Mumbai: Mahindra & Mahindra closed FY26 with strong momentum, driven by record SUV volumes and robust tractor demand, highlighting resilience across both urban and rural markets.

Mahindra reported total vehicle sales of 99,969 units in March 2026, up 21 percent year-on-year. SUV sales stood at 60,272 units in the domestic market, growing 25 percent, while commercial vehicle sales reached 24,928 units, up 11 percent, reflecting strong demand across key segments.

The company posted its highest-ever annual SUV sales of 6,60,276 units in FY26, registering 20 percent growth, as detailed on page 2. Light commercial vehicle sales also rose to 2,89,597 units, up 13 percent, underlining consistent expansion across its automotive portfolio.

Mahindra’s farm equipment business sold 43,403 tractors domestically in March 2026, a 33 percent increase from last year, as highlighted on page 4. Annual domestic tractor sales reached a record 5,05,930 units, growing 24 percent, supported by seasonal demand and favorable rural conditions.

The trucks and buses business recorded sales of 4,267 vehicles in March 2026, marking a 13 percent increase. Management indicated that despite global challenges like fuel price volatility, demand remains supported by replacement cycles and infrastructure-led growth, sustaining momentum in the commercial vehicle segment. Mahindra’s FY26 performance highlights strong execution across segments, positioning the company to sustain growth amid evolving market conditions and demand cycles.
